Description

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et is a combination of Cilnidipine and Telmisartan. It is used in the treatment of high blood pressure. This medicine relaxes the blood vessels and controls high blood pressure.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et shows side effects like swelling in your ankles or feet, headache, tiredness, nausea, and stomach upset. These side effects usually subside with time. However, consult your doctor for further assistance if they persist or worsen. Avoid driving vehicles or operating heavy machines while taking this medication as it can cause dizziness. Avoid consuming grapefruit juice with this medicine as it can cause serious side effects.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et can be taken with or without food. Do not chew, crush, or break the tablet. Swallow it as a whole with a glass of water. Take the medicine at the same time every day for ease of remembering. Do not discontinue the medicine without consulting your doctor as it may worsen the condition. You are advised to make some lifestyle changes such as indulging in physical activities and a low-salt diet intake.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et is not recommended for use if you are allergic to it. Inform your doctor about all your ongoing medicines as they can interact with each other and cause serious side effects. Inform your doctor if you have pre-existing liver, or kidney problems or any other health conditions. Consult your doctor if you are pregnant or breastfeeding before taking this medicine. It is not recommended for children below 18 years of age as safety and efficacy have not been established.

Uses of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et

What is it prescribed for?

Hypertension (increased blood pressure)

Hypertension is an increase in blood pressure. It occurs due to the narrowing of the blood vessels. If left untreated, it can lead to various complications like stroke (a condition that occurs due to interrupted blood flow to the brain) and heart attack.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et is used in the treatment of hypertension.

Allergy

Avoid taking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et if you are allergic to it. Seek immediate medical attention if you notice any symptoms such as skin rash, swelling and/or itching (especially in the face, lips, throat, etc.), dizziness, breathing difficulty, etc.

Severe liver impairment

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et is not recommended for use if you have severe liver problems. Impaired liver function may lead to the accumulation of this medicine in the body and increase the risk of side effects. It may also cause further liver damage.

Aliskiren

Avoid taking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et and Aliskiren (a medicine used for reducing high blood pressure) together as it may lead to kidney damage, low blood pressure, and hyperkalaemia (high potassium levels in your blood). It may also cause other side effects such as irregular heartbeat, muscle paralysis, heart attack, etc. This risk is particularly higher if you have diabetes or kidney problems or in the elderly.

General warnings

Aortic stenosis

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et should be used with caution if you have aortic stenosis (narrowing of the aortic valve that regulates blood flow from the chamber of the heart to the body) due to the increased risk of hypotension (low blood pressure). Hence, regularly monitor your blood pressure during treatment with this medicine. Your doctor may adjust the dose of the medicine as per requirements.

Use in children

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et is not recommended for use in children below 18 years of age as the safety and efficacy data are not clinically established.

Renal artery stenosis

Renal artery stenosis is the narrowing or blockage of blood vessels that carry blood to your kidneys.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et should be used with caution if you have renal artery stenosis as it may cause uncontrolled high blood pressure, altered kidney function, water retention, and swelling of the body (majorly in the hands and feet). Your kidney function and clinical condition will be closely monitored by your doctor while you are on treatment with this medicine.

Drug withdrawal

Avoid abrupt discontinuation of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et as it may worsen the condition such as angina (chest pain). Your doctor may gradually reduce the dose based on your condition to avoid undesirable effects.

Hyperkalaemia

Hyperkalaemia is an increase in potassium levels in your blood.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et may lead to hyperkalaemia and cause side effects such as irregular heartbeats. Hence avoid potassium-rich foods (such as potatoes, bananas, etc.) and other medicines or supplements that may increase potassium levels during treatment with this medicine.

Driving vehicles or operating machines

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et may cause symptoms such as drowsiness and/or dizziness in some cases. Hence, avoid performing activities that require high mental alertness like driving vehicles or operating machines during treatment with this medicine.

Disease interactions

Congestive heart failure

Congestive heart failure (CHF) is a condition in which the heart is unable to pump blood efficiently.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et should be used with caution if you have conditions such as heart failure. It may lead to oliguria (low urine output) and kidney failure. Your doctor may closely monitor the functioning of your heart and kidney while you are taking this medicine.

Kidney Disease

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et is excreted via the kidney and may get accumulated in your body if your kidneys are not functioning properly. This can increase the risk of severe side effects. Hence, this medicine should be used with caution if you have kidney problems.

Hypotension

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et should be used with caution as it may cause hypotension (low blood pressure). The risk is especially higher if you have low levels of sodium in your body or if you have low fluid volumes due to excessive vomiting, diarrhoea, kidney failure, etc. Hence, regularly monitor your blood pressure while you are taking this medicine.

Food interactions

Consumption of grapefruit juice is not recommended as it increases the absorption of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et in your body and increases the risk of side effects.

Lab interactions

Urinary vanillylmandelic acid

A urinary vanillylmandelic acid test is performed to determine the presence of certain tumours. Inform your doctor or the lab technician about the use of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et as this medicine may give a false-positive result for the urinary vanillylmandelic acid test.

How it works

Eritel LNHS 80 Tablet is composed of Telmisartan and Cilnidipine. Telmisartan and Cilnidipine both relax the blood vessels, thus improving blood flow and controlling high blood pressure.
